Arizona opened August camp Wednesday and it was pretty standard when it comes to fall camp first days. Here are five quick notes from the Wildcats first day.
* It was probably the quietest first day under Roch Rodriguez. Keeping with the theme of spring Arizona's players looked locked in and there was not a ton of yelling from the coaching staff.
* Today was probably the best I've ever seen Anu Solomon throw the ball in a practice. He was really hitting on his deep passes and it was impressive to watch.
* Shun Brown ran a little bit with the second unit today and if first impressions mean anything he's going to have a good career with the 'Cats.
* Today was also probay the heal healthiest I've seen the Wildcats to start a camp under Rodriguez as well. No major contributors were injured.
* Demetrius Flannigan, who was at one point a grey shirt candidate, ran with the second unit and had an interception. Devon Brewer was with the third unit.
